Dear Saints,


On the 3rd of November 2019 our parish had a Special Vestry Meeting. Its main purpose was to give an update on the Archdeaconry Church Planting Project, which is focused on Cosmo City, including our contribution to the project as the parish of St Monnica’s Halfway Gardens. This project responds to Jesus’ command to us “To go and make disciples of all people, baptising them in the name of the Father and the Son and the Holy Spirit, beginning in Jerusalem to Samaria and then going to the ends of the earth”.


Last week we started the Advent season, which reminds us that we are a people who live in the in between times. In between the first coming of our Lord Jesus Christ taking human form “God with us” more than two thousand years ago. After his death and resurrection he returned to God our Creator and now we are waiting for his final return in the Second Coming. Our participation in the planting and building of a Church in Cosmo City is one of the ways we as a community are actively waiting on the Lord’s return. Part of our waiting is to broaden the Church’s footprint here in South Africa.


The decision made at the meeting was threefold:

1. Vestry affirmed the decision it made in February 2019, to support the project financially as a parish.

2. The Church will decide on how much to contribute pending a presentation by the church wardens on the church’s financial status.

3. Parishioners were encouraged to make donations to the project privately or through the Church.


At the November Parish Council meeting the following decision was taken pending

the Church’s response:

¨ We will start a Buy-a-Brick campaign.

¨ A brick will cost R 300.

¨ Each family of our parish will be asked to purchase a minimum of five bricks

¨ Single persons are encouraged to buy not less than two bricks


Parishioners are encouraged to make their brick donations not later than March 2020. Please clearly reference you donation CCB. On behalf of the Parish Council I thank you in advance for your cooperation.


The Bible Challenge 2020:


We are challenging St Monnica’s parishioners and their friends to take the challenge in 2020 to read the entire Bible in 1 year. Participants will be supported by daily comments, questions and a prayer from over 100 theologians and biblical scholars from the worldwide Anglican communion. And the clergy and lay ministers of the parish will support you throughout the year as well. The registration process started last week. Please register the welcome desk on Sunday or contact the office for a registration form. You are reminded that you may bring the Bible you will be using to Church to be blessed between now and the 22nd of December 2019.
